IOTA/IOTA-ES occultation update for (729) Watsonia / G174421.3-043804 event on 2023 Jun 17, 06:34 UT Visible from Canada, USA Summary ------- On 2023 Jun 17 UT, the 51.1 km diameter asteroid (729) Watsonia will occult a 12.1 mag star in the constellation Ophiuchus for observers along a path across Canada, USA. In the case of an occultation, the combined light of the asteroid and the star will drop by 1.29 mag to 13.03 mag (the magnitude of the asteroid) for at most 4.330 seconds.
